0:00.0 | Things like anxiety, you know, people come to me with anxiety issues, right? |
0:04.4 | It's like, well, anxiety was important when you were running away from lions because the |
0:09.4 | physiological response of anxiety would end for in one of two circumstances. |
0:15.0 | You either successfully ran away from the lion or you fucking died because the lion ate you. |
0:19.4 | One of those two things ended that norepinephrine, |
0:23.8 | this massive like, |
0:26.0 | send the blood to the brain and the muscles |
0:27.8 | and beat the heart fast |
0:29.5 | and breathe harder and all the things. |
0:31.0 | And now it's like, |
0:33.0 | how am I going to pay for my kids college? |
0:34.9 | And that lion never, |
0:37.1 | you never get away from that lion and that lion never, you never get away from that |
0:38.6 | lion and that lion never kills you. |
